Key Responsibilities
Manage daily cash activities, including bank reconciliations, cash forecasting, and liquidity analysis
Support intercompany transactions and reconciliations across multiple entities
Assist with month-end and year-end close processes related to treasury functions
Maintain and monitor banking relationships, including account setups and compliance documentation
Prepare and analyze treasury-related reports for internal stakeholders
Collaborate with project teams and accounting staff to ensure accurate financial data flow
Ensure compliance with internal controls, policies, and procedures related to treasury operations
Participate in process improvement initiatives to enhance treasury efficiency and accuracy
